The Japanese culture of wrapping is a way of expressing the Japanese sense of beauty and respect. It is a spirit of caring for and cherishing what is wrapped.
In the Yohaku worldview, we have created an egg wrapping (tuto), containing 5 porcelain aroma stone eggs. The wrapping culture is represented by carefully wrapping the delicate eggs in igusa weaving.
